A cosmonaut is a sailor of the cosmos - specifically the Russian term for a space traveler. The word comes from Greek 'kosmos' (universe) and 'nautes' (sailor). While all options are poetic interpretations, 'sails across the universe' best captures the meaning of navigating through space.
